Job Title: Front Desk Reservationist

Job Overview

Front Desk Team Members (FD) meet the needs of current and prospective guests by taking reservations and answering questions. The FD is also responsible for maintaining the appearance of the Lobby by merchandising and performing regular Lobby clean-up. The FD must perform clerical tasks such as ringing up sales, filing, and inventory. The FD Team physically works at Scotia Lodge and manages all reservations for Humboldt Social locations.

Responsibilities and Duties

  • Maintain a welcoming, professional and safe environment for coworkers and guests.
  • Guide prospective guests through the reservation process for all Humboldt Social locations.
  • Process reservation changes, cancellations, refunds and payments, both in person and through our website.
  • Answer all inquiries about all Humboldt Social properties via phone, email and in person.
  • Make recommendations for local attractions to guests, including dining, dispensary, shopping, hikes and river destinations. Provide maps, preliminary phone contact, and other resources to guests.
  • Organize daily check-ins for a smooth guest experience.
  • Maintain clear communication with Housekeeping about guest needs and issues in the rooms by reporting guest concerns and ensuring that rooms are ready for checks-in
  • Welcome all guests with signature Humboldt Social amenities (infused water, warm towels, etc).
  • Offer upgrades to guests at check-in, including room upgrades and speciality packages.
  • Routinely check and spot-clean Lobby restrooms, retail areas, and seating areas.
  • Restocking retail and snack items sold in the Lobby.
  • Present a clean, professional appearance according to our Scotia Lodge Dress Code.
  • Participate in ongoing training and education
  • Collaborate and with Spa Food and Beverage, and Event staff on site to maintain a convenient and positive flow of guest experience.

Required Skills:

  • Computer literacy: Must be comfortable with Google Suite (Docs, Sheets, Calendar, Drive, etc) and be able to learn to navigate our property management software and booking platforms such as Airbnb.
  • Customer service: Good phone skills, and a friendly, positive communication style.
  • Problem solving: Help guests answer a variety of questions and address problems such as lost key codes and emails, directions, and basic household functions.
  • High level of organization and attention to detail.
  • Retail and/or service experience, including but not limited to boutique, food and beverage service and hospitality.
  • High level of critical thinking and the ability to multi-task and problem-solve under pressure.
  • Ability to work well in a team, as both a leader and a supporter.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to express concerns and needs assertively.
  • Reliability and punctuality are essential.
  • This job operates in multiple office/retail environments. It requires the ability to lift and move items weighing up to 50 lbs, climb ladders and climb stairs.
  • Must be 18 years of age or older.

Hours *
20-30 hours per week. Weekend and Evening availability is required.

Compensation

Starting Pay $15 per hour. Paid Time off. Discounts at all Humboldt Social locations. Evaluation of pay after 6 months.
